Šime Radovčić – Zagreb Journalist and Photo-Reporter

Exhibition concept: Zdenko Kuzmić
Exhibition design: Željko Kovačić



Šime Radovčić, newspaperman and photojournalist, was born in 1924 on the island of Kaprije, in the commune of Šibenik. He was educated in Zagreb where he has lived and worked since 1945.

The main role of the photojournalist is to provide an image of the current events from all areas of human interest, always, though, only what is typical and characteristic, interesting above all, as well as faithful, complete and intelligible through the image. If the shot is well handled, it will outlive its current moment and take on a completely different value – that of a historical document. Perhaps it is in this that the most important role of journalistic photography lies.

In brief: only the photographs of a good photojournalist will go beyond a one-off use. For their creator, they provide the permanence of art. Rare indeed are those who have managed this, and among them a special place is occupied by Šime Radovčić, photojournalist and reporter, whose very large work, published in many of our newspapers in Croatia, has recently been given in its entirety to the Zagreb City Museum.

Why?

Because Šime Radovčić has devoted the whole of his life and work to the city, its life and the people living in it. Loving his city and his fellowcitizens, on going into retirement he gave most generously to them, donating the whole of his work as a photojournalist.




Making use of the means and opportunities distinctive of the technique of photography and not going outside the framework of its givens, he developed his own way, creating his own personal journey, within the framework of the wide range of everything that was going on in photography in this country and during the time of his active work. This is best shown by his simple, one might say totally human, approach to everything his attention was directed towards – the details he offers us are never out of the range of people, they are in all of us and are a part of what we call, simplifying it, the everyday. It is that, too, but visually articulated with a very clear and uncomplicated language.

                                                        Zdenko Kuzmić
